titleOfInvention Soluble fish-attractant coating, coated lure, and coating composition and method
abstract A water-soluble polymeric fishing lure coating having a odoriferous fish-attractant material dispersed therein. A composition for application onto fishing lures to provide olfactory stimulation of fish includes a volatile solvent, a polymeric material dissolved in the solvent and capable of forming a water-soluble coating, and an fish-attractant material dispersed in the solution. A method for imparting an olfactory stimulus to a fishing lure includes applying such composition onto the lure, preferably by spraying, dipping or brushing, and then exposing the lure to air for volatilization of the solvent.
